What is Engineering?

Engineering is the innovative design, construction, and maintenance of anything from machines and structures to materials, devices, systems, processes, and organizations. It is the creative application of science, mathematics, and empirical data. There are numerous specialized divisions within this vast topic, each concentrating on distinct applied sciences, applied mathematics, and application types.

Indian and Global Eligibility Requirements for Engineering

In India and elsewhere, the prerequisites for admission to engineering programs are comparable. However, the specific college and program you are enrolling in will determine the key prerequisites. Nonetheless, a set of uniform standards is followed by all engineering institutes. In India, all engineering schools adhere to the same prerequisites.

This is a general overview of engineering schools in India and abroad.

Global Engineering

  1. Have a minimum GPA of 75% when you graduate from high school.
  2. English language proficiency exam.
  3. Have a stellar score on any applicable standardized tests.
  4. The combined results for mathematics, chemistry, and physics range from 60% to 80%.
  5. LORs, SOPs, resumes, and personal essays are among the necessary materials.

India’s Engineering

  1. A citizen of India is required.
  2. Achieved an average of 50% in core subjects like English, physics, chemistry, and arithmetic while in upper secondary school.

Entrance Exams for B.Tech in India

Engineering Admission in India depends on the college, passed engineering entrance examinations like JEE, BITS, and VITEEE. Students can secure B.Tech admission through various entrance examinations, including VITEE, JEE Main, JEE Advanced, WBJEE, and others. Achieving strong scores on these entrance exams is crucial for students seeking admission to desirable colleges. Placements in India and Global, following Engineering

If you’re not sure whether engineering abroad or in India is superior, your decision to work in India or outside may be aided by placement and compensation opportunities. Here, we look at it in India and abroad. During placements, having a strong academic record, internships, and a strong profile will lead to multiple job opportunities. Employers administer an aptitude test, interview candidates, and send offer letters to those who meet the requirements as part of the conventional placement process for Indian engineering colleges/institutions. The largest problem with finding work abroad after graduating from engineering college, however, is that you can’t just get a job offer; you have to work hard to improve your skills, network, find internships, take additional classes, and so on. You’ll need to go above and beyond to land a good job.

Benefits and drawbacks of Engineering

As we wrap up our discussion, we weigh the benefits and drawbacks of studying engineering in India abroad. This will assist you in determining whether to pursue engineering studies abroad. When choosing between studying engineering in India and overseas, one should take into account the criteria, including the availability of specializations, research possibilities, financial investment, and long-term professional goals. Both routes have unique benefits: international programs offer exposure to the industry and global viewpoints, while Indian programs excel in theoretical underpinnings and cost-effectiveness. Continuous learning, creativity, and adaptation are rewarded in the engineering sector in an ever-changing technological environment. Both Indian and foreign engineering graduates are in a position to contribute significantly to society and pursue fulfilling jobs as the need for qualified engineers grows worldwide, especially in fields like biotechnology, cybersecurity, and sustainable technology.
